After time being affected by Covid-19 pandemic, all activities are opened as usual. A few days ago, the ADC implemented a study in On Luong commune and Minh Lap commune in Phu Luong district and Dong Hy district, Thai Nguyen province to survey and have the first evaluation in the framework of the project "Reducing the impacts of industrial meat production in support of ethnic minority women and their small-scale heritage chicken farming in the northern mountainous region of Vietnam" which is sponsored by Tiny Beam fund
